Output e916d0ee4b53f08586a620506291742155809a80398a58e7f026b658f5650972:139

value
12560300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a1eba6afb0447aac751aaf9829382fe753e2b4b OP_EQUAL
address
3EHKz3nHpEyQoqtaQVJmjv3gcvFmrZVj25
transaction
e916d0ee4b53f08586a620506291742155809a80398a58e7f026b658f5650972
spent
true